The Fiber Myth: Why Doctors Recommend It for Diverticulosis and Constipation
If you’ve been diagnosed with diverticulosis, your doctor probably said:
“Eat more fiber.”
Sounds logical, right?
Here’s the mainstream belief:
-
Low fiber → constipation
-
Constipation → pressure in the colon
-
Pressure → diverticula (those little pouches)
So the “solution”?
More fiber = more poop = less pressure
But here’s the problem…
This theory was never strongly proven.
It actually dates back to observations from the 1960s and even earlier with people like John Harvey Kellogg (yes, the cereal guy ).
And yet…
Modern research is starting to challenge this entire idea.
What the Research Actually Says About Fiber and Diverticulosis
A study funded by the National Institutes of Health looked at over 2,100 people.
The title?
“A High Fiber Diet Does Not Protect Against Asymptomatic Diverticulosis.”
Let me translate that for you:
Fiber did NOT prevent diverticulosis.
But wait… it gets wilder.
What they found:
-
People eating MORE fiber had MORE diverticulosis
-
People with more frequent bowel movements had higher risk
-
Constipation was NOT a strong risk factor
Read that again.
More fiber ≠ better gut health
More pooping ≠ protection
This flips everything we’ve been told.
